Overview

Product name

Cyclopiazonic acid from Penicillium grisefulvum

Description

Ca2+-ATPase inhibitor

Alternative names

  • α-Cyclopiazonic acid

Biological description

Cell-permeable, reversible inhibitor of sarcoplasmic reticulum Ca2+-ATPase.

Purity

> 99%

General notes

Providing storage is as stated on the product vial and the vial is kept tightly sealed, the product can be stored for up to 6 months.

Wherever possible, you should prepare and use solutions on the same day. However, if you need to make up stock solutions in advance, we recommend that you store the solution as aliquots in tightly sealed vials at -20°C. Generally, these will be useable for up to one month. Before use, and prior to opening the vial we recommend that you allow your product to equilibrate to room temperature for at least 1 hour.

Properties

Chemical name

(6aR,11aS,11bR)-10-acetyl-2,6,6a,7,11a,11b-hexahydro-11-hydroxy-7,7-dimethyl-9H-pyrrolo[1',2':2,3]isoindolo[4,5,6-cd]indol-9-one

Molecular Weight

336.38

Chemical structure

Chemical Structure

Molecular formula

C20H20N2O3

CAS Number

18172-33-3

Solubility

Soluble in DMSO to 100 mM and in ethanol in 5 mM

Storage instructions

Store at -20°C (desiccating conditions).
